TL;DR: Big data, such as Google Trends (GT), is used to explore community interest in physical activity before and during COVID-19 outbreaks in Australia, the UK and the USA.
Abstract: The COVID-19 pandemic has brought unparalleled destruction to global health, social and economic systems. To control the spread of COVID-19, most countries have enforced a societal-level lockdown. This mass disruption of civil life provides opportunities for observational ‘natural experiments’, mandating lifestyle changes overnight. Big data, such as Google Trends (GT), have been used to identify outbreaks1 and monitor risk communication strategies,2 public awareness3 and misinformation4 during COVID-19. The real-time nature of data, together with ubiquitous internet access and Google’s dominance of online search traffic, has uniquely positioned GT as a useful tool for ‘nowcasting’ social trends and lifestyle changes.5 An area of life significantly impacted by COVID-19 lockdown is physical activity. Closure of gyms and restrictions on ‘non-essential’ travel may lead to declines in overall physical activity. Conversely, changing circumstances may interrupt ‘automatic’ behavioural patterns through ‘habit discontinuity’6 leading to formation of new health habits, as demonstrated by previous research on residential relocation.7 Here, we used GT data to explore community interest in physical activity before and during COVID-19 outbreaks in Australia, the UK and the USA. We extracted GT data of nation-level online queries for the topic ‘exercise’, which included all related search terms sharing the same concept, such as ‘workouts’ and ‘fitness training’ (online supplementary file). GT normalises search data within a defined time frame and geography on a scale of …

TL;DR: The authors showed that bilingual students have better metalinguistics skills that allow them to self-correct when solving problems, and are perhaps more confident in their approach to solving difficult problems.
Abstract: Bilingual students have, at times, been thought to be at a disadvantage in learning mathematics because of an assumed interference between their two languages. Earlier research, confirmed again in this study, shows that this is a naive view to take. Although some bilingual students do have a harder time, others seem to be at an advantage. This study explores the use that bilingual students who are succeeding in mathematics make of their two languages. These students seem to have better metalinguistics skills that allow them to self-correct when solving problems, and are perhaps more confident in their approach to solving difficult problems. It also appears that students in this study switched between languages in early years of schooling, but only used English by the time they were completing elementary school.

TL;DR: In this article, an evidence-based approach to strength training for the prevention of hamstring strain injury should consider the impact of exercise selection on muscle activation, and the effect of training interventions on hamstring muscle architecture, morphology and function.
Abstract: Strength training is a valuable component of hamstring strain injury prevention programmes; however, in recent years a significant body of work has emerged to suggest that the acute responses and chronic adaptations to training with different exercises are heterogeneous. Unfortunately, these research findings do not appear to have uniformly influenced clinical guidelines for exercise selection in hamstring injury prevention or rehabilitation programmes. The purpose of this review was to provide the practitioner with an evidence-base from which to prescribe strengthening exercises to mitigate the risk of hamstring injury. Several studies have established that eccentric knee flexor conditioning reduces the risk of hamstring strain injury when compliance is adequate. The benefits of this type of training are likely to be at least partly mediated by increases in biceps femoris long head fascicle length and improvements in eccentric knee flexor strength. Therefore, selecting exercises with a proven benefit on these variables should form the basis of effective injury prevention protocols. In addition, a growing body of work suggests that the patterns of hamstring muscle activation diverge significantly between different exercises. Typically, relatively higher levels of biceps femoris long head and semimembranosus activity have been observed during hip extension-oriented movements, whereas preferential semitendinosus and biceps femoris short head activation have been reported during knee flexion-oriented movements. These findings may have implications for targeting specific muscles in injury prevention programmes. An evidence-based approach to strength training for the prevention of hamstring strain injury should consider the impact of exercise selection on muscle activation, and the effect of training interventions on hamstring muscle architecture, morphology and function. Most importantly, practitioners should consider the effect of a strength training programme on known or proposed risk factors for hamstring injury.

TL;DR: The observed significant relationships can be used to inform policy makers and planners on how to (re-)design neighbourhoods that promote LTPA among older adults.
Abstract: Activity-friendly neighbourhood physical environments with access to recreational facilities are hypothesised to facilitate leisure-time physical activity (LTPA) among older adults (≥ 65 years old). The aim of the current study was to systematically review and quantitatively summarise study findings on the relationships between physical environmental attributes and LTPA among older adults. An extensive search of literature, including grey literature, yielded 72 articles eligible for inclusion. The reported associations between seven categories of environmental attributes and six LTPA outcomes were extracted, weighted by sample size and study quality, and quantitatively summarised. Reported moderating effects of individual and environmental characteristics and neighbourhood definition were also examined. We observed positive associations for walkability (p = 0.01), land-use mix—access (p = 0.02) and aesthetically pleasing scenery (p < 0.001) with leisure-time walking. For leisure-time walking within the neighbourhood, evidence was found for positive associations with land-use mix—access (p = 0.03) and access to public transit (p = 0.05), and a negative association with barriers to walking/cycling (p = 0.03). Evidence for positive relationships between overall LTPA and access to recreational facilities (p = 0.01) and parks/open space (p = 0.04) was found. Several environmental attribute–LTPA outcome combinations were insufficiently studied to draw conclusions. No consistent moderating effects were observed for individual and environmental characteristics and neighbourhood definition. The observed significant relationships can be used to inform policy makers and planners on how to (re-)design neighbourhoods that promote LTPA among older adults. Many environmental attribute–LTPA outcome relationships have been studied insufficiently and several methodological issues remain to be addressed. PROSPERO 2016:CRD42016051180.
